Episode 232    Doug Friednash

Craig’s Lawyers’ Lounge welcomes accomplished Colorado attorney Doug Friednash. A native Denverite, Friednash became a Colorado Assistant Attorney General, a State Representative from HD 10, Denver City Attorney, and then Chief of Staff to Mayor Hancock and Governor Hickenlooper. Now, he’s a managing partner at Brownstein. https://www.bhfs.com/people/attorneys/c-f/douglas-friednash

Gordon Friednash, Doug’s father, operated the College Inn on 8th Avenue near Colorado Boulevard in East Denver. Learn how deep the Friednash roots run in Colorado, where his North High Dad married an East Side girl named Zelda, Doug’s mother. Learn how Friednash began his legal career as a prosecutor.


Find out what Friednash and the Brownstein firm did at the RNC in Milwaukee and then at the DNC in Chicago. Friednash knows and trusts Governor Time Walz. This special name-dropping episode mentions lots of political bigwigs Friednash knows well.


We discuss the role of big law and big money and review the repercussions of Trump v USA. We go back to the early 1990s when Pat Schroeder stepped down and Diana DeGette stepped up. Find out some events behind the scenes thirty years ago.
